Oman Muscat is emerging as a hub for tech innovation, and hiring a skilled test automation engineer can be a game-changer for businesses looking to leverage technology. With the right expertise, companies can improve product quality, reduce testing time, and enhance overall efficiency.
A test automation engineer in Oman Muscat brings valuable skills, including knowledge of local market trends and global best practices. The cost of hiring is competitive, and the flexibility to work on various projects makes it an attractive option for businesses.
Why Choose Oman Muscat for Test Automation Engineers
Oman Muscat offers a unique blend of traditional and modern infrastructure, making it an attractive location for tech talent. The presence of various industries, including finance and logistics, creates a demand for skilled test automation engineers.
The local tech ecosystem is growing, with examples including local universities, bootcamps, and professional meetups that provide training and networking opportunities.
Some benefits of hiring in Oman Muscat include:
- Access to a diverse talent pool
- Competitive costs
- Growing demand for tech skills
- Improving infrastructure
- Government support for tech initiatives
Key Skills to Look For
Programming skills
A test automation engineer should have strong programming skills in languages like Java, Python, or C#. They should be able to write clean, efficient code and understand software development principles.
Test automation frameworks
Knowledge of test automation frameworks like Selenium, Appium, or TestComplete is essential. They should be able to design and implement automated tests using these frameworks.
Agile methodologies
Familiarity with Agile development methodologies is crucial, as it enables them to work closely with development teams and ensure smooth testing processes.
Analytical skills
Strong analytical skills are necessary to identify defects, analyze test results, and optimize testing processes.
Communication skills
Effective communication is vital to collaborate with cross-functional teams, report test results, and provide feedback.
Tool expertise
Proficiency in tools like JIRA, TestRail, or Jenkins is necessary for test management, defect tracking, and continuous integration.
Cloud platforms
Knowledge of cloud platforms like AWS or Azure is beneficial, as many businesses are moving to cloud-based infrastructure.
Soft skills
Soft skills like teamwork, problem-solving, and time management are essential for a test automation engineer to work effectively in a team.
Screening & Interviewing Process
Initial screening
The initial screening involves reviewing resumes, cover letters, and portfolios to shortlist candidates with the required skills and experience.
Technical assessment
A technical assessment is conducted to evaluate the candidate's programming skills, problem-solving abilities, and knowledge of test automation frameworks.
Sample interview questions for test automation engineer
Some sample interview questions include:
- What is your experience with test automation frameworks?
- How do you handle test data management?
- Can you explain your experience with Agile methodologies?
- How do you optimize test automation scripts?
- What are some common challenges you face in test automation?
Behavioral interview
A behavioral interview is conducted to assess the candidate's soft skills, teamwork experience, and problem-solving abilities.
Reference check
A reference check is performed to verify the candidate's previous work experience, skills, and achievements.
Factors for Successful Collaboration
Clear briefs
Providing clear project briefs and requirements is essential for successful collaboration.
Milestones and deadlines
Setting realistic milestones and deadlines helps ensure the project stays on track.
Revision process
Establishing a clear revision process helps address any issues or defects promptly.
Collaboration tools
Using collaboration tools like Trello, Asana, or Slack enables effective communication and project management.
Contracts and agreements
Having a clear contract or agreement in place protects both parties and ensures a smooth working relationship.
Challenges to Watch Out For
Scope creep
Scope creep can be mitigated by having a clear project scope, milestones, and change management process.
Communication breakdown
Regular check-ins, clear communication channels, and defined escalation procedures can help prevent communication breakdown.
Cultural differences
Being aware of cultural differences and adapting to the local work culture can help ensure a smooth working relationship.
Actionable Next Steps
To hire a test automation engineer in Oman Muscat, follow these steps:
Sign Up
Create an account on our platform to access a pool of skilled test automation engineers.
Enter Your Search Criteria
Specify your requirements, including skills, experience, and location.
Browse Candidates
Browse through the list of candidates, reviewing their profiles, portfolios, and reviews.
Screen Candidates
Conduct technical assessments and interviews to shortlist the best candidates.
Reach Out to Shortlisted Candidates
Contact the shortlisted candidates to discuss project details and requirements.
- Sign up on our platform
- Post your job requirements
- Browse candidate profiles
- Shortlist and contact candidates
- Start hiring top test automation engineers in Oman Muscat today
FAQ
What are the essential skills for a test automation engineer?
Essential skills include programming skills, knowledge of test automation frameworks, Agile methodologies, analytical skills, and communication skills.
How do I determine the salary range for a test automation engineer in Oman Muscat?
The salary range depends on factors like experience, skills, industry, and company size. Researching local market trends and industry standards can help determine the salary range.
Where can I find test automation engineers in Oman Muscat?
You can find test automation engineers through job boards, professional networks, and recruitment agencies. Our platform connects you with a pool of skilled test automation engineers.
What are the benefits of hiring a contract test automation engineer?
Hiring a contract test automation engineer provides flexibility, cost savings, and access to specialized skills without long-term commitments.
Conclusion
Hiring a test automation engineer in Oman Muscat can be a strategic move for businesses looking to improve product quality and reduce testing time. By understanding the local market, required skills, and factors for successful collaboration, you can find the right talent to drive your business forward.







